I apologize. I may have already contributed to this confusion with my own faulty take. They are carrying both GE and PW to the prototyping phase:
The Air Force's Next Generation Adaptive Propulsion program is advancing into the prototyping phase, with General Electric and Pratt & Whitney both receiving awards of up to $3.5 billion to carry-out existing contracts,
the Pentagon announced Monday evening.
The indefinite-delivery, indefinite-quantity modification contract reduces the total number of vendors proceeding with NGAP to two, cutting Boeing, Lockheed Martin and Northrop Grumman from the competition.

This is what Sneden has said about what else is being developed under NGAP:
Sneden wouldn’t eliminate the possibility that NGAP would be integrated with the F-47 in 2030, but emphasized the program is developing an entire suite of advanced engine technologies that could be leveraged across the Air Force’s fleet.
“You can break those technologies and actually integrate them backwards, too. Not everything has to have an adaptive fan,” he said. “We can actually take that backwards, as well as incorporate it in some of our legacy platforms. So, there is a great utilization for this type of tech.”
It would appear that these are smaller pieces of tech that can be used to upgrade existing engines to varying degrees.
You can narrow the recipients of any new NGAP derived engine to supersonic capable aircraft / aircraft that has a significant operational need for supersonic flight. That would exclude all current CCAs. However I wouldnt be surprised if components and technology enhancements derived from NGAP finds their way into upgrades for existing engines.
Quite frankly, while the F35 can use a bump on range, AETP already showed the willingness of each branch to make the change (and keep in mind that AETP was intended only for the A and C models. Introducing a new engine to one or two of the variants for a fleet already suffering in readiness and upgrades seems ill advised).
The different F-15/16 flavors probably arent going to get separate ACE engines either. They are already 2nd line combatants coming out of the gate. Maybe certain foreign customers would be interested but even that doesnt make a whole lot of sense given cheapish 5th gen fighter options they could buy. These are most likely though to receive some trickle down component enhancements.

It seems carrying two adaptive engines through EMD is some type of risk reduction effort, even though it seemed GE had the lead with the XA100. May be it didn't. Why not down select to get it in F-47 and then fund an alternate engine later?
They are the only two primes capable of building advanced fighter engines. Even if one does not get the contract, it makes sense to share the know how first so that both players are kept competitive in engine development. This helps stabilize the industrial base and allow future competitions from both players.
Ill add that it would probably be possible to solely focus on getting an engine out for the F-47 and make deadlines, but ultimately there is great value both in carrying two companies to prototype phase and to spend the time to modularize components derived from NGAP. With a fighter force generally lacking in unrefueled range and tankers increasingly threatened by long range missiles, a number of fighters could use some engine enhancements without new bespoke engines.
